- The measurement of coefficient of thermal expansion of CFRP strut which is planned to be used in Indian Remote Sensing Spacecraft (IRS-1C) has been measured from -10°C to +50°C using an electronic digital indicator. A suitable test rig was designed and fabricated to carry out this measurement in the required temperature range. The coefficient of the thermal expansion results obtained with this testing and technique are accurate to ± 13.4% and the repeatability of this measurement is better than ± 1.3%.
